T J Smith Stakes Final Field & Preview for 2010

This Saturday as part of the elite line-up of races scheduled for Randwick’s exciting AJC Australian Derby Day, a collection of Australia’s premier sprinters will take to the track in the $500,000 Group 1 T J Smith Stakes (1200m).

A diminutive but top-class field of seven horses have been accepted in the final field for the 2010 Darley T J Smith Stakes, including four impressive last start winners.

Currently the pre-race favourite for Saturday is the Les Bridge-trained Hot Danish sitting at $2.80 for a win with [iasbet].

Daughter of Nothin’ Leica Dane, Hot Danish won the Group 2 Canterbury Stakes last start and will jump from barrier three on Saturday.

Hot Danish’s biggest rival looks to be Mic Mac, the second favourite at $3.20. Mic Mac, trained by Greg Eurell, had their last race start in November 2009 and is looking to win first up in the T J Smith Stakes.

The other last start winners are Lord Tavistock who won the Group 2 Blamey Stakes last month jumping from barrier one on Saturday, the Peter Moody-trained Wanted coming off their maiden Group 1 victory in the Newmarket Handicap and highly rated mare Patronyme, winner of the Group 3 Birthday Card Stakes.
